What I Look for When Buying Replacement Probes
When I finally decided to upgrade my AstroAI probes, I realized I had no idea what actually mattered. Here is what I learned from trial and error.
Probe Tip Sharpness
Sharp tips pierce through oxidation and paint to reach bare metal underneath. Blunt tips just slide around and give you inconsistent readings.
I use my probes for testing car sensors, and a sharp tip makes contact instantly. You do not have to press down hard or wiggle to get a stable reading.
Cable Flexibility
Stiff cables fight you when you are working in tight engine bays or behind appliances. Silicone insulation stays flexible even in cold weather.
I remember testing a thermostat wire in my attic, and the stiff stock cables kept bending me into awkward angles. Flexible leads made that job actually pleasant.
Probe Length and Grip
Longer probes reach into recessed connectors without your fingers blocking the view. A comfortable grip with ridges prevents your hand from slipping when you are applying pressure.
Look for probes that feel balanced in your hand. If they feel flimsy when you hold them, they will probably break within a few months.
Safety Ratings
Check that the probes have a CAT rating that matches or exceeds your multimeter. This rating tells you how much voltage the leads can handle safely.
Using unrated probes on household circuits is risky. I always look for CAT III rated leads, even if they cost a few dollars more.

A Quick Trick That Made My Continuity Tests Instant
Here is the aha moment that changed everything for me: touch the two probe tips together before you start testing. If the beep is slow even when the probes touch each other directly, you know the leads are the problem, not your technique.
This simple self-test takes two seconds and tells you exactly where the delay is coming from. I do it every single time I pick up my multimeter now, and it saves me from chasing phantom wiring issues.
Another trick I wish I had learned sooner is to scrape the probe tip across the metal surface lightly before testing. This removes the thin layer of oxidation that builds up on both the tip and the metal you are checking.
That tiny scrape creates a fresh, clean contact point that lets the meter register continuity immediately. It sounds too simple to work, but it honestly cut my testing time in half on old car wiring and rusty household connections.

How do I know if my multimeter is broken or if it is just the probes?
Touch the two probe tips together and listen for the beep. If it is slow even with direct contact, the leads are the problem, not the meter itself.
You can also test the probes with a simple wire or paperclip. If the beep is still delayed, swap in a different set of leads to confirm the issue.
